Brief Explanations:

During the Ars nova (14th - century in music), rhythm, meter, and harmony saw significant expansion. New rhythmic notations and complex metrical structures were developed, and harmony became more sophisticated. Counterpoint had already developed in earlier periods and did not see as significant an expansion during Ars nova. Dynamics as a musical element was not a major focus of development during this time either.
